Downcodes のエディターは、ブラウザーで PHP ファイルを開く方法に関する詳細なガイドを提供します。この記事では、サーバー環境のセットアップ、PHP ファイルの正しい配置、ブラウザーのアクセスとテストなどの主要な手順を段階的に説明し、一般的な質問に答えます。この記事を読むことで、PHP ファイル操作の原理をマスターし、ローカル環境でもサーバー環境でも、ブラウザ上で簡単に PHP プログラムを実行できるようになります。
ブラウザで PHP ファイルを開くには、主にサーバー側の解析、サーバー構成が正しいことの確認、および Apache や Nginx などの PHP をサポートするサーバーの使用に依存します。 最も重要な点は、PHP コードがサーバーサイド スクリプトであるということです。これは、PHP コードがユーザーのブラウザ上で実行されるのではなく、サーバー上で実行され、HTML 結果をブラウザに送信することを意味します。ブラウザは PHP ファイルを直接開いて元の PHP コードを表示することはできません。対応する HTML コンテンツを表示するには、サーバーによって処理される必要があります。
詳しく説明すると、サーバーが正しく構成されていることを確認するという核心部分から始めることができます。サーバーが正しく構成されていることを確認するには、いくつかの手順が必要です。 まず、ローカル マシンで PHP を実行している場合は、PHP インタープリターと Web サーバーを含む事前構成された環境を提供する XAMPP、WAMP、または MAMP などのパッケージをインストールする必要があります。 (通常は Apache)。このようなパッケージをダウンロードしてインストールした後、サーバーを起動し、通常は PHP ファイルを特定の「htdocs」または「www」ディレクトリに配置する必要があります。これらの手順を完了したら、ブラウザのアドレス バーに「localhost/yourfile.php」(「yourfile.php」は PHP ファイルの名前です)と入力すると、ファイルがブラウザで開きます。
具体的な流れと注意点は以下の通りです。
サーバー環境の確立は、ブラウザーで PHP ファイルを正常に実行するための前提条件です。個人の開発者または小規模チームの場合、一般的に使用されるローカル サーバー環境には、XAMPP、WAMP、MAMP などがあります。 XAMPP を選択すると、次の手順を完了する必要があります。
XAMPP をダウンロードしてインストールします。公式 Web サイトにアクセスして、オペレーティング システムに適したバージョンをダウンロードし、指示に従ってインストールします。 XAMPP サービスを開始します。インストールが完了したら、XAMPP コントロール パネルを開き、少なくとも Apache サービスを開始します。 PHP ファイルを配置する: PHP ファイルを XAMPP の「htdocs」フォルダーに配置します。運用環境では、専門的な仮想ホストまたはクラウド サーバーの使用が必要になる場合があり、Apache や Nginx などのサービスを手動で構成する必要があります。
PHP ファイルは、Web サーバーがアクセスできる場所に配置する必要があります。ローカル開発環境では、これは通常、「htdocs」 (XAMPP)、www (WAMP) ディレクトリにあります。
ファイルの保存: すべての PHP ファイルと関連リソースが正しいディレクトリに配置されていることを確認してください。ディレクトリのアクセス許可: ディレクトリが Web サーバー ソフトウェアにアクセスできることを確認してください。場合によっては、フォルダーのアクセス許可の調整が必要になる場合があります。上記の手順を完了したら、ブラウザを使用して PHP ファイルが正しく実行されるかどうかをテストする必要があります。
URL を入力します。ブラウザのアドレス バーに「http://localhost/yourfile.php」などの正しい URL を入力します。エラーのデバッグ: PHP ファイルが期待どおりに実行されない場合は、サーバーのエラー ログを確認してください。PHP ファイルがどのように実行されるかを理解すると、ファイルをダブルクリックしたり、ブラウザにドラッグしたりしてファイルを直接開くことができない理由をより深く理解できるようになります。
サーバー側スクリプト: PHP コードの実行は完全にサーバー側で行われます。クライアント表示: クライアント ブラウザは、サーバーから受信した HTML、CSS、および JavaScript コンテンツのみを表示します。上級ユーザーにとって、PHP の構成ファイル php.ini を理解して構成し、さまざまな PHP モジュールをインストールしてアクティブ化することは、PHP のさまざまな機能が適切に動作することを確認するための鍵となります。
構成ファイルを編集する: php.ini を見つけて変更し、PHP 設定を調整する方法を学びます。追加モジュールをインストールする: 必要に応じて、PDO、cURL などの PHP 拡張モジュールをインストールします。PHP ファイルをブラウザで実行できるようにするときは、セキュリティの問題を考慮する必要があります。正しいファイル権限を構成し、機密データを管理することは非常に重要です。
ファイル権限を設定する: PHP ファイルに不必要な権限を設定しないでください。機密データの保護: データベース接続情報などの機密データは、ドキュメント ルートの PHP ファイルに直接保存しないでください。複数のプロジェクトまたは複数の開発環境がある場合、仮想ホストを構成して開発環境をより明確にし、管理しやすくすることができます。
Apache 仮想ホスト: プロジェクトごとに異なるルート ディレクトリを設定するように仮想ホストを構成する方法を学びます。 Nginx サービス ブロック: Nginx を使用する場合は、「サーバー ブロック」を設定および管理する方法を知ることも重要です。大規模なプロジェクトの場合、または迅速に開発する必要がある場合、PHP フレームワーク (Laravel、Symfony など) またはコンテンツ管理システム (WordPress、Drupal など) を使用することは、ワークフローを最適化する優れた方法です。
フレームワークの利点: フレームワークは、開発プロセスを簡素化する既製のアーキテクチャを提供します。 CMS の利便性: コンテンツ管理システムを使用すると、開発者でなくても、基礎となる PHP コードに触れることなく、Web サイトのコンテンツを簡単に更新できます。質問 1: PHP ファイルをブラウザで開くにはどうすればよいですか?ブラウザで PHP ファイルを開いて、次の手順を実行できます。
Apache や Nginx などの Web サーバーをコンピューターにインストールします。 PHP ファイルを Web サーバーのドキュメント ルート ディレクトリ (通常は「www」または「htdocs」フォルダ) に置きます。 Web サーバーを起動し、PHP パーサーが正しく構成されていることを確認します。お気に入りのブラウザを開き、Web サーバーのアドレス (通常は「http://localhost」または「http://127.0.0.1」) を入力します。ブラウザに PHP ファイルの URL (「http://localhost/your-php-file.php」など) を入力します。 Enter キーを押すと、ブラウザは Web サーバーにリクエストを送信し、PHP ファイルを実行します。ブラウザに PHP ファイルの出力が表示されます。PHP ファイルの構文が正しく、適切に実行されることを確認してください。 PHP 構文エラーまたは論理エラーがある場合、ブラウザーにエラー メッセージまたは空白のページが表示されることがあります。この場合、PHP ファイル内のエラーを確認して修正する必要があります。
質問 2: ブラウザーで PHP ファイルを正しくレンダリングして実行するにはどうすればよいですか?ブラウザで PHP ファイルを適切にレンダリングして実行するには、Web サーバーと PHP パーサーを正しく構成する必要があります。以下に重要な手順をいくつか示します。
PHP パーサーを Web サーバーにインストールし、そのバージョンが PHP ファイルと互換性があることを確認してください。 Web サーバーの構成ファイルに、特定の URL 拡張子 (.php など) を PHP パーサーに関連付けるルールを追加します。実行を許可し、エラー メッセージを表示するように PHP パーサーを構成します。これは、PHP 構成ファイル (php.ini) で設定できます。単純な PHP スクリプトをブラウザに入力し、その出力を表示することで、Web サーバーと PHP パーサーの構成が有効であることを確認します。インストールと構成のプロセス中は、必ず PHP と Web サーバーの公式ドキュメントに従い、詳細についてはオンライン リソースとコミュニティ サポートを参照してください。
質問 3: ブラウザで PHP ファイルを開くと、ソース コードのみが表示されるのはなぜですか?ブラウザで PHP ファイルを開くと、実行結果ではなくソース コードのみが表示される場合は、いくつかの理由が考えられます。
PHP パーサーが正しくインストールまたは構成されていません。 PHP が Web サーバーに適切にインストールされ、必要な URL 拡張子 (.php など) に関連付けられていることを確認してください。 PHP ファイルに構文エラーがあります。 PHP ファイルに構文エラーがある場合、パーサーはファイルの実行に失敗し、ソース コードを返します。 PHP ファイルに構文エラーがないか確認し、修正してください。 PHP パーサーが有効になっていません。場合によっては、サーバー構成によって PHP パーサーが無効になることがあります。 Web サーバー構成ファイルと PHP 構成ファイルを調べて、PHP パーサーが有効になっていることを確認します。ファイルのアクセス許可が正しく設定されていません。 PHP ファイルを読み取れない、または実行できない場合は、ファイルのアクセス許可が正しく設定されていない可能性があります。ファイルに適切な読み取りおよび実行権限があることを確認してください。キャッシュの問題。場合によっては、ブラウザーが以前のバージョンの PHP ファイルをキャッシュし、実行結果の代わりにソース コードが表示されることがあります。ブラウザのキャッシュをクリアするか、キャッシュなしモードを使用して PHP ファイルを開いてみてください。上記の解決策が機能しない場合は、検索エンジンまたは PHP および Web サーバーのコミュニティを通じてさらなるサポートと解決策を求めてみてください。
Downcodes の編集者による説明が、ブラウザで PHP ファイルを開いて実行するのに役立つことを願っています。ご質問がございましたら、お気軽にお問い合わせください。